Transaction dd8a5360b8e58dbebeb9e9b2e83c824d28f36d286ea300be92b2da4eaedb6aa0
1 Input
1 Output
-
dd8a5360b8e58dbebeb9e9b2e83c824d28f36d286ea300be92b2da4eaedb6aa0:0
- value
- 66646
- script pubkey
- OP_0 OP_PUSHBYTES_20 d93b21a3ff4653041523594ba4fccc9e29442f78
- address
- bc1qmyajrgllgefsg9frt996flxvnc55gtmcaysvpc